public void renderResponse(IRequestCycle cycle) throws IOException { cycle.getResponseBuilder().renderResponse(cycle); } }
public void renderResponse(IRequestCycle cycle) throws IOException { cycle.getResponseBuilder().renderResponse(cycle); } }
/** * Simply invokes {@link #render(IMarkupWriter, IRequestCycle)}. * * @since 1.0.2 */ public void rewind(IMarkupWriter writer, IRequestCycle cycle) { cycle.getResponseBuilder().render(writer, this, cycle); }
/** * Renders all elements wrapped by the receiver. */ public void renderBody(IMarkupWriter writer, IRequestCycle cycle) { for (int i = 0; i < _bodyCount; i++) cycle.getResponseBuilder().render(writer, _body[i], cycle); }
/** * Renders all elements wrapped by the receiver. */ public void renderBody(IMarkupWriter writer, IRequestCycle cycle) { for (int i = 0; i < _bodyCount; i++) cycle.getResponseBuilder().render(writer, _body[i], cycle); }
/** * Simply invokes {@link #render(IMarkupWriter, IRequestCycle)}. * * @since 1.0.2 */ public void rewind(IMarkupWriter writer, IRequestCycle cycle) { cycle.getResponseBuilder().render(writer, this, cycle); }
/** * Determines if a hidden field change has occurred, which would require * that we write hidden form fields using the {@link ResponseBuilder} * writer. * * @return The default {@link IMarkupWriter} if not doing a managed ajax/json * response, else whatever is returned from {@link ResponseBuilder}. */ protected IMarkupWriter getHiddenFieldWriter() { if (_cycle.getResponseBuilder().contains(_form) || (!_fieldUpdating || !_cycle.getResponseBuilder().isDynamic()) ) { return _writer; } return _cycle.getResponseBuilder().getWriter(_form.getName() + "hidden", ResponseBuilder.ELEMENT_TYPE); }
/** * Determines if a hidden field change has occurred, which would require * that we write hidden form fields using the {@link ResponseBuilder} * writer. * * @return The default {@link IMarkupWriter} if not doing a managed ajax/json * response, else whatever is returned from {@link ResponseBuilder}. */ protected IMarkupWriter getHiddenFieldWriter() { if (_cycle.getResponseBuilder().contains(_form) || (!_fieldUpdating || !_cycle.getResponseBuilder().isDynamic()) ) { return _writer; } return _cycle.getResponseBuilder().getWriter(_form.getName() + "hidden", ResponseBuilder.ELEMENT_TYPE); }
/** * Renders the top level components contained by the receiver. * * @since 2.0.3 */ protected void renderComponent(IMarkupWriter writer, IRequestCycle cycle) { if (LOG.isDebugEnabled()) LOG.debug("Begin render " + getExtendedId()); for (int i = 0; i < _outerCount; i++) cycle.getResponseBuilder().render(writer, _outer[i], cycle); if (LOG.isDebugEnabled()) LOG.debug("End render " + getExtendedId()); }
/** * Renders the top level components contained by the receiver. * * @since 2.0.3 */ protected void renderComponent(IMarkupWriter writer, IRequestCycle cycle) { if (LOG.isDebugEnabled()) LOG.debug("Begin render " + getExtendedId()); for (int i = 0; i < _outerCount; i++) cycle.getResponseBuilder().render(writer, _outer[i], cycle); if (LOG.isDebugEnabled()) LOG.debug("End render " + getExtendedId()); }
public boolean isDynamic() { return getRequestCycle().getResponseBuilder().isDynamic(); }
public boolean isDynamic() { return getRequestCycle().getResponseBuilder().isDynamic(); }
public void renderComponent(IMarkupWriter writer, IRequestCycle cycle) { if(!cycle.isRewinding() && !getNeverDestroy()) { if (!cycle.getResponseBuilder().isDynamic() || cycle.getResponseBuilder().explicitlyContains(this)) { setDestroy(false); } else setDestroy(true); } // don't render if not part of update response and we're not containers if (!getContainerState()) { if (cycle.getResponseBuilder().isDynamic() && (!cycle.getResponseBuilder().explicitlyContains(this) && !cycle.getResponseBuilder().contains(this))) { return; } } renderWidget(writer, cycle); }
/** * {@inheritDoc} */ public void renderComponent(IMarkupWriter writer, IRequestCycle cycle) { if(!cycle.isRewinding()) { if (!cycle.getResponseBuilder().isDynamic() || cycle.getResponseBuilder().explicitlyContains(this)) { setDestroy(false); } else { setDestroy(true); } } renderWidget(writer, cycle); } }
/** * {@inheritDoc} */ public void renderComponent(IMarkupWriter writer, IRequestCycle cycle) { if(!cycle.isRewinding()) { if (!cycle.getResponseBuilder().isDynamic() || cycle.getResponseBuilder().explicitlyContains(this)) { setDestroy(false); } else { setDestroy(true); } } renderWidget(writer, cycle); } }
/** * {@inheritDoc} */ protected void renderFormComponent(IMarkupWriter writer, IRequestCycle cycle) { if(!cycle.isRewinding()) { if (!cycle.getResponseBuilder().isDynamic() || cycle.getResponseBuilder().explicitlyContains(this)) { setDestroy(false); } else { setDestroy(true); } } renderFormWidget(writer, cycle); }
/** * {@inheritDoc} */ protected void renderFormComponent(IMarkupWriter writer, IRequestCycle cycle) { if(!cycle.isRewinding()) { if (!cycle.getResponseBuilder().isDynamic() || cycle.getResponseBuilder().explicitlyContains(this)) { setDestroy(false); } else { setDestroy(true); } } renderFormWidget(writer, cycle); }
protected void renderComponent(IMarkupWriter writer, IRequestCycle cycle) { if (!cycle.isRewinding() && !isDisabled()) { cycle.getResponseBuilder().addExternalScript(this, getScriptAsset().getResourceLocation()); } }
public void prerenderField(IMarkupWriter writer, IComponent field, Location location) { Defense.notNull(writer, "writer"); Defense.notNull(field, "field"); String key = field.getExtendedId(); if (_prerenderMap.containsKey(key)) throw new ApplicationRuntimeException(FormMessages.fieldAlreadyPrerendered(field), field, location, null); NestedMarkupWriter nested = writer.getNestedWriter(); TapestryUtils.storePrerender(_cycle, field); _cycle.getResponseBuilder().render(nested, field, _cycle); TapestryUtils.removePrerender(_cycle); _prerenderMap.put(key, nested.getBuffer()); }
public void prerenderField(IMarkupWriter writer, IComponent field, Location location) { Defense.notNull(writer, "writer"); Defense.notNull(field, "field"); String key = field.getExtendedId(); if (_prerenderMap.containsKey(key)) throw new ApplicationRuntimeException(FormMessages.fieldAlreadyPrerendered(field), field, location, null); NestedMarkupWriter nested = writer.getNestedWriter(); TapestryUtils.storePrerender(_cycle, field); _cycle.getResponseBuilder().render(nested, field, _cycle); TapestryUtils.removePrerender(_cycle); _prerenderMap.put(key, nested.getBuffer()); }